вторник, 8 ноября 2016 г.

Опыты Ubuntu 12.04.5 desktop

Берем Ubuntu 12.04.5 desktop
делаем машину для работы с 1С
Не обновляться через менеджер обновлений!
$ sudo su
# apt-get update
# apt-get upgrade
# apt-get install ssh
# apt-get install mc# apt-get install htop
# reboot
Подключаемся по ssh
---------------------------------------------------------------------
 Установка 1с
# apt-get install ttf-mscorefonts-installer
# apt-get install imagemagick
С помощью winscp upload /home/user/1c
# cd 1c
# tar xvzf client.deb64.tar.gz
# tar xvzf deb64.tar.gz
# dpkg -i 1c*.deb
# apt-get -f install

Подключаем 1с и проверяем
---------------------------------------------------------------------
Установим freenx сервер терминалов

$ sudo add-apt-repository ppa:freenx-team
$ sudo apt-get update && sudo apt-get install freenx
$ wget https://bugs.launchpad.net/freenx-server/+bug/576359/+attachment/1378450/+files/nxsetup.tar.gz && tar xvf nxsetup.tar.gz && sudo cp nxsetup /usr/lib/nx

$ sudo /usr/lib/nx/nxsetup --install --setup-nomachine-key

$ echo -e "\n#Use unity 2d for client sessions\nCOMMAND_START_GNOME='gnome-session --session=ubuntu-2d'"|sudo tee -a /etc/nxserver/node.conf

$ sudo /etc/init.d/freenx-server restart

В этом варианте все пользователи заходят
nx с сертификатом nm
Проверяем:
#  nano /etc/nxserver/node.conf
В конце файла:
#Use unity 2d for client sessions
COMMAND_START_GNOME='gnome-session --session=ubuntu-2d'
можно работать.
----------------------------------------------------------------------
Можно настроить пароль для каждого конкретного пользователя:
$ sudo nano /etc/nxserver/node.conf
ENABLE_CLIPBOARD="both"
AGENT_STARTUP_TIMEOUT="60"
ENABLE_PASSDB_AUTHENTICATION="1"
ENABLE_SHOW_RUNNING_SESSIONS="0"
$ sudo nxserver --restart
$ sudo nxserver --adduser user
$ sudo nxserver --passwd user
---------------------------------------------------------------------
Настраиваем систему печати
# apt-get install samba
# apt-get install cups-pdf
 Для начала сохраняем резервную копию.
# cp /etc/cups/cups-pdf.conf /etc/cups/cups-pdf.conf.bak

# chmod -R 2777 /var/spool/cups-pdf/

# chown -R root:sambashare /var/spool/cups-pdf/
Далее редактируем файл /etc/cups/cups-pdf.conf

# nano /etc/cups/cups-pdf.conf

Далее в файле меняем опции:

Меняем в секции ### Key: Out :
Out /var/spool/cups-pdf/${USER}

Раскоментируем в секции ### Key: Label
и меняем :
Label 2
Данная настройка делает наименования вида Untitled-job_18.pdf

Раскоментируем в секции ### Key: AnonUMask :
AnonUMask 0000

Раскоментируем и меняем в секции ### Key: UserUMask :
UserUMask 0000
Этим мы даем права всем пользователям

Сохраняем файл и рестартуем cups.

# service cups restart

!!!# cd /etc/samba/

Сохраняем конфигурацию samba

# cp -b -f /etc/samba/smb.conf /etc/samba/smb.conf.bak

!!!Восстановить # cp -b -f /etc/samba/smb.conf.bak /etc/samba/smb.conf

Отредактируем конфигурационный файл:

# nano /etc/samba/smb.conf

Добавить в конец

[pdf]
path = /var/spool/cups-pdf/
comment = No comment
read only = no
available = yes
browseable = yes
writable = yes
guest ok = yes
public = yes
printable = no
locking = no
strict locking = no

Сохранить
Перезагрузить службу

# service smbd restart

После установки на desktop
проверить статус принтера localhost:631
______________________________________

Комментариев нет:

Отправить комментарий